Here’s how NCT Dream (엔시티 드림)’s Jaemin (나재민) reacted after finding out how much this particular fan spent to get her hands on his photocards:

Earlier this week, NCT Dream held a video call fan sign, an event that is much like an actual meet-and-greet but virtually. The video calls are usually recorded and posted by the fans themselves. Member Jaemin was talking to this European fan online, who was showing off her photocard collection to him.
At one point during the call, the idol was left in disbelief when he found out how much the merch cost the fan. “This [photocard] is one of the more expensive ones. It was EUR€7,500 (RM36,659),” the fan embarrassingly admitted while trying to hide her face behind the valuable item. If that wasn’t shocking enough, the fan explained that her collection amounted up to a Birkin bag. “One Birkin bag?!” the surprised idol asked.
“I know this is ridiculous but I feel like it’s really worth it,” the fan answered while the K-pop star was trying to process what he had just heard. We can’t be too sure about how much the fan actually spent, but according to Collectors Cage, depending on the model, the newer types of Birkin bags cost from approximately USD$12,000 (RM53,716) to up to a staggering USD$2,000,000 (RM8.9 million). The cheapest, however, would cost around USD$8,500 (RM38,000).

After the video call went viral, many were mostly amused by Jaemin’s shocked and concerned reaction towards the fan’s confession. Some suggested that NCT member should teach his audience how to properly manage their finances.
There were also those who were just as dumbfounded by the absurdity fans would be willing to spend in order to get a specific merch in their possession. Regardless of whether or not she bought her collection from the official SM online store or resellers, it’s evident that K-pop fans would do anything for their idols.
